How you know it’s bent

A bent rim announces itself three ways: a vibration in the steering wheel that gets worse above 50 mph, a tire that needs air every few days with no visible puncture, or a visible flat spot or wobble on the inner lip. Any one of those, and fixing the cosmetic damage won’t help — the wheel needs to be straightened.

Why most mobile services say no

Straightening takes hydraulic equipment and judgment about when a bend is safe to repair. It’s easier to only do cosmetic work — which is why the biggest mobile wheel companies in LA state plainly that they don’t repair bent rims. We built our setup to handle it on-site.

What we straighten — and what we don’t

We straighten bends on the inner lip — the back side of the wheel you don’t see. That’s where most bends happen (a pothole pinches the inner barrel), and it’s what causes the vibration and the slow leak. If the bend is on the outer face — the part you can see — that’s not something we straighten. Send a photo and we’ll tell you straight, before you book anything.

When we’ll tell you no

A cracked or severely deformed wheel isn’t a straightening job — pressure on compromised aluminum isn’t safe, and we won’t do it. If your wheel is cracked, that’s a welding repair (cracked rim welding). Outer-face bends we don’t straighten. If it can’t be saved, we’ll say so before charging you anything. No upsell.

Is a straightened rim safe?
When the bend is within repairable limits, straightening brings the wheel back true. We don’t guarantee straightening — it’s structural work on stressed metal — but we won’t take on a bend we don’t believe is safe to repair.
What if the bend is on the outer face?
We only straighten inner-lip bends. If it’s on the face you can see, we’ll tell you from your photo rather than take your money.
Can you fix it without taking the tire off?
No, and be wary of anyone who says yes. Proper straightening requires the wheel off the car and the tire unseated. We handle all of that on-site.
